Lasting Logistics: Strategies for Reducing Carbon Footprint

Amidst escalating worries about global warming and eco-friendly equilibrium, the logistics field is changing its focus in the direction of reducing its environmental impact. Firms are applying varied methods to take on a greener technique, varying from eco-conscious supply chain administration to the combination of electric fleets and pioneering advancements in product packaging and waste reduction. These efforts are important not only for preserving the earth's natural deposits yet likewise for dealing with the growing expectations of customers and policymakers that focus on ecologically accountable practices.

Eco-friendly Supply Chain Practices

1. Eco-friendly Purchase: Lasting logistics begins with the procurement process. Companies are prioritizing distributors that abide by ecological criteria, utilize sustainable materials, and practice energy-efficient manufacturing. This alternative approach makes sure that sustainability is ingrained throughout the supply chain.

2. Optimized Transport Paths: Path optimization technology aids logistics business decrease fuel intake and emissions by recognizing one of the most effective paths for distribution. Advanced formulas and real-time data permit vibrant directing adjustments that stay clear of traffic jam and reduce idle times.

Joint Logistics involves firms collaborating to share transportation sources and infrastructure, which can cause a reduction in the quantity of vehicles in operation and a succeeding reduction in discharges. This approach promotes partnerships amongst businesses to integrate deliveries and make the most of lots capacity, ultimately lowering the environmental impact.

Use of Electric Vehicles

1. Transitioning to electric-powered distribution cars is a substantial milestone in the initiative to reduce the ecological impact of the logistics sector. Because they do not launch any exhaust discharges, these environmentally friendly vehicles significantly lower greenhouse gas discharges when contrasted to their diesel-powered counterparts. Leading logistics companies are taking the initiative to switch over to electric fleets and are likewise establishing the needed sustaining facilities, consisting of the setup of billing points.

2. Urban Distribution Solutions: Electric bicycles and vans are getting appeal for final distribution in urban setups. These settings of transportation are suitable for short ranges and active city streets, inevitably decreasing both air and sound pollution. Significant companies such as Amazon and UPS are presently experimenting with electric freight bicycles to enhance city shipments.

3. Motivations and Regulations: Federal governments worldwide are supplying incentives for the fostering of electric cars, consisting of tax breaks, grants, and aids. These incentives make the shift to electrical fleets more economically sensible for logistics companies. Furthermore, more stringent emission guidelines are pressing companies to embrace cleaner modern technologies.

Innovations in Packaging and Waste Decrease

1. Lasting Packaging Products: Lowering the environmental impact of packaging is an important aspect of sustainable logistics. Business are changing towards naturally degradable, recyclable, and multiple-use products. For instance, naturally degradable product packaging made from plant-based products reduces reliance on plastics and reduces land fill waste.

2. Packaging Optimization: By designing a lot more reliable product packaging, companies can decrease the volume and weight of deliveries, bring about reduced transportation emissions. Packaging optimization includes making use of the tiniest possible packaging without jeopardizing product security, and leveraging modern technology like AI to develop tailored packaging services.

3. Waste Reduction Programs: Carrying out waste decrease programs throughout the supply chain aids decrease the ecological impact. These programs include recycling initiatives, composting, and using returnable packaging. Business are likewise concentrating on minimizing food waste in subject to spoiling items logistics by boosting inventory management and using technology to keep track of and prolong the life span of products.
